Regular Season Round 14: Le Portel - Boulogne 72-70
Date: December 14, 2012
Important game to mention about took place in Le Portel. Fifth ranked Le Portel (10-4) saved a 2-point victory at home edging 6th ranked SO Maritime Boulogne (8-6) 72-70 on Friday evening. It ended at the same time the three-game winning streak of SO Maritime Boulogne. SO Maritime Boulogne was ahead by 4 points after three quarters before a 14-8 charge of Le Portel, which allowed them to win the game. SO Maritime Boulogne was plagued by 24 personal fouls down the stretch. American point guard Ronnie Taylor (188-81, college: NC-Greensboro, agency: Court Side) notched 15 points, 5 rebounds and 4 assists to lead the effort and Jamaican-American Sherman Gay (201-82, college: Loyola Mary) supported him with 14 points, 8 rebounds and 4 blocks. Even 19 points and 7 rebounds by forward Valentin Bigote (196-92) did not help to save the game for SO Maritime Boulogne. American forward Ken Horton (199-89, college: Cent.Conn.St.) added 12 points and 6 rebounds for the guests. Five Le Portel and four SO Maritime Boulogne players scored in double figures. Le Portel moved-up to second place, which they share with Antibes and Evreux. SO Maritime Boulogne at the other side keeps the sixth position with six games lost. They share it with Maurienne. Le Portel will play against Chalons-Reims (#5) on the road in the next round. SO Maritime Boulogne will play against Aix-Maurienne in Aix-les-Bains and it may be a tough game between close rivals.
Top scorers:
Boulogne: V.Bigote 19+7reb+2ast, K.Horton 12+6reb, K.Cunningham 10+6reb+1ast, J.Rousselle 10+1reb+6ast, Z.Bah 6+4reb+2ast, M.Jaiteh 6+8reb
Le Portel: R.Taylor 15+5reb+4ast, S.Gay 14+8reb+1ast, M.N'Diaye 13+5reb, B.Mangin 11+1reb+7ast, C.Bronchard 10+5reb+1ast, A.Charles 6+3reb+2ast
